Today I had a big project due for a class. We are holding a Social Justice Fair next week and today half the class had to present their project. We all have a big tri-fold poster and explained to the class about the social justice issue we looked into. It was really cool because you don’t hear about a lot of these issues commonly. Students presented on English as a second language students and why they so often struggle, the effects of depression on kids and how common it is, the level of stereotyping that some students feel in urban school districts, and all sorts of issues. We are all Education majors so most of them were focused on school issues, but it was really interesting and important to learn about these social justice issues so that we can help create a better future when we are a part of the community.
